Position Summary:
 
The Corporate Development & Strategy team is responsible for developing strategic business opportunities and plans that contribute towards our corporate growth initiatives. Areas of concentration include, but are not limited to, strategy, strategic planning and Acquisitions & Divestitures.
 
Reporting to the Director, Corporate Development & Strategy, this position plays a key role in managing the development of corporate strategy, long range financial planning and financial modelling. In addition, this role is responsible for ad-hoc analysis, market research, valuation and writing business cases in support of Acquisitions & Divestitures and business development initiatives.
 
Responsibilities:
 
  • Work with cross-functional teams including operations, business development, treasury and corporate finance to understand economic, operational and qualitative factors that impact investment decisions.
  • Managing the multi-year strategic planning process and corporate model outlining revenues, costs, capital requirements, impacts to cash flow, per share data, debt metrics and corporate enterprise value etc.
  • Valuation of potential investment opportunities (comparable analysis, precedent transaction analysis, discounted cash flow analysis, financial impact analysis, etc.).
  • Financial project modelling of potential greenfield expansions, Mergers & Acquisitions and divestiture opportunities.
  • Monitoring medium to long-term business trends/outlooks, gathering competitive intelligence to contribute to strategic business planning discussions with leadership.
  • Analysis of external economic conditions and their impact on business operations (e.g., commodity prices, industry activity, inflation, interest rates, exchange rates, etc.).
  • Analysis of internal financial information (e.g., profit loss accounts, financial statements, working capital, costs, prices, expenses, revenues, rates of return, etc.).
  • Contribute to the planning, design and implementation of business plans including recommendation of growth opportunities.
  • Provide complex analyses and market research to support new initiatives.
  • Manage the Merger and Acquisition process including deal origination and prioritization, analysis, valuation, business case development and due diligence.
  • Support the development of corporate strategy, utilizing market and economic conditions to assist in the internal evaluation of existing strategies as well as potential future initiatives.
  • Develop board related material as part of normal course of strategic initiatives progressing or ad hoc, as required.
